<p>Apply best practices for capturing, analyzing, and implementing software requirements through visual models—and deliver better results for your business. The authors—experts in eliciting and visualizing requirements—walk you through a simple but comprehensive language of visual models that has been used on hundreds of real-world, large-scale projects. Build your fluency with core concepts—and gain essential, scenario-based context and implementation advice—as you progress through each chapter. </p> <p> </p> <ul> <li>Transcend the limitations of text-based requirements data using visual models that more rigorously identify, capture, and validate requirements</li> <li>Get real-world guidance on best ways to use visual models—how and when, and ways to combine them for best project outcomes</li> <li>Practice the book’s concepts as you work through chapters</li> <li>Change your focus from writing a good requirement to ensuring a complete system</li> </ul>
